Window well repair services focus on restoring and maintaining the structural integrity of window wells, which are installed around basement windows to prevent water intrusion and provide safe egress. These services typically involve fixing or replacing damaged or corroded metal or plastic wells, sealing leaks, and ensuring proper drainage. The goal is to prevent water from seeping into the basement, which can lead to flooding, mold growth, and property damage. Professionals assess the condition of existing window wells and recommend appropriate repairs to improve durability and function.
Many common problems that lead to window well repairs include rust and corrosion, cracks, shifting or collapsing walls, and poor drainage. Over time, exposure to moisture, soil pressure, and weather elements can weaken window wells, causing them to deteriorate or fail. Water pooling around the well can also result from clogged or inadequate drainage systems, increasing the risk of basement flooding. Repair services address these issues by reinforcing or replacing damaged components, installing new drainage solutions, and sealing gaps to prevent water infiltration.

Cost of Window Well Repair - The typical cost range for repairing window wells varies from approximately $200 to $800, depending on the extent of damage and materials needed. For example, minor repairs might cost around $200, while extensive repairs could approach $800 or more.
Labor Expenses - Labor costs for window well repairs generally fall between $50 and $150 per hour. The total labor cost depends on the project's complexity and the number of wells requiring attention.
Materials and Supplies - Replacement materials such as covers, liners, or concrete can add $100 to $500 to the overall cost. The choice of materials influences the final price, with higher-quality options costing more.
Additional Services - Services like drainage system upgrades or sealing may increase costs by $300 to $1,000. These added features help prevent future issues and can be recommended by local contractors based on specific needs.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What types of window well repairs are commonly needed? Common repairs include fixing or replacing damaged or rusted covers, sealing leaks, and addressing structural issues to ensure proper drainage and safety.
How can I tell if my window well needs repair? Signs include water pooling around the window, rust or corrosion on the well, or difficulty opening or closing the window.
What materials are used for window well repairs? Local service providers typically use durable materials like galvanized steel, plastic, or concrete to restore or replace window wells.
Are emergency repairs available for window wells? Many providers offer emergency or urgent repair services for issues like flooding or structural damage.
How long do window well repairs typically take? Repair times vary depending on the extent of damage but generally range from a few hours to a full day.
